2. Content
The Assignment consists of three Tasks.

TASK 1: The purpose of the programme is to calculate the final mark of MATH6182 for a
student. The Module has three Assignments: mid-term Assignment 1 (20%), mid-term
Assignment 2 (30%) and final Assignment (50%).
Students need to write a function:
● mark_calculated(): accepts three inputs mid_mark1, mid_mark2 and final_mark,
which are integers from 0 to 100. It returns a number from 0 to 100 representing
the total mark of the student calculated as
total_mark = mid_mark1*0.2 + mid_mark2*0.3 +final_mark*0.5

Note: if the inputs are not in [0,100] then return ‘Inputs are not allowed’.

TASK 2: The purpose of the programme is to classify student group (Distinction, Merit, Pass,
Fail) depending on their total_mark.
● mark_result(): accepts one input total_mark calculated in TASK1 above. It must
return the grade of the student. The relation between total _mark and group are given
in Table 1.
Table 1:
total _mark group
70 <= total_mark <=100 Distinction
60 <= total _mark < 70 Merit
50 <= total _mark < 60 Pass
0 <= total _mark < 50 Fail

Note: if the inputs are not in [0,100] then return ‘Inputs are not allowed’.

TASK 3: Given a csv file containing the number of new cases with confirmed positive COVID-
19 test result, by specimen date in London, it consists of 260 numbers for dates from
11/02/2020 to 27/10/2020. The data is sorted by date, namely, the first number stands for 2054
new confirmed cases on 27/10/2020 and the last number represents one confirmed case on
11/02/2020. So, treat the dates as a sequence of integers 0, 1, 2, · · ·, 259, e.g., 27/10/2020 is
date 0 and 11/02/2020 is date 259. Your task is to write a Python program to:

2.1 Read the given data file using Numpy
MATH6182 2021-2022-S1

2.2 Print out the indices of the dates with the highest and positive lowest number (i.e., not
zeros) of new confirmed cases. (Note: if there is more than one highest or one positive lowest
number, you should print out all the indices. The printed indices should be integers between 0
and 259.)
2.3 Calculate the mean and standard deviation of the whole data,
2.4 Identify the indices of the top 5% of dates of new cases then calculate the total cases in
this top 5%.
